/** | ||
* This class tests the dangling indices REST API. These tests are here | ||
* today so they have access to a proper REST client. They cannot be in | ||
* :server:integTest since the REST client needs a proper transport | ||
* implementation, and they cannot be REST tests today since they need to | ||
* restart nodes. Really, though, this test should live elsewhere. | ||
* | ||
* @see org.elasticsearch.action.admin.indices.dangling | ||
*/ | ||
@ClusterScope(numDataNodes = 0, scope = ESIntegTestCase.Scope.TEST, autoManageMasterNodes = false) | ||
public class DanglingIndicesRestIT extends HttpSmokeTestCase { | ||
private static final String INDEX_NAME = "test-idx-1"; | ||
private static final String OTHER_INDEX_NAME = INDEX_NAME + "-other"; | ||
|
||
private Settings buildSettings(int maxTombstones) { | ||
return Settings.builder() | ||
// Limit the indices kept in the graveyard. This can be set to zero, so that | ||
// when we delete an index, it's definitely considered to be dangling. | ||
.put(SETTING_MAX_TOMBSTONES.getKey(), maxTombstones) | ||
.put(WRITE_DANGLING_INDICES_INFO_SETTING.getKey(), true) | ||
.put(AUTO_IMPORT_DANGLING_INDICES_SETTING.getKey(), false) | ||
.build(); | ||
} | ||
|
||
/** | ||
* Check that when dangling indices are discovered, then they can be listed via the REST API. | ||
*/ | ||
public void testDanglingIndicesCanBeListed() throws Exception { | ||
internalCluster().setBootstrapMasterNodeIndex(1); | ||
internalCluster().startNodes(3, buildSettings(0)); | ||
|
||
final DanglingIndexDetails danglingIndexDetails = createDanglingIndices(INDEX_NAME); | ||
final String stoppedNodeId = mapNodeNameToId(danglingIndexDetails.stoppedNodeName); | ||
|
||
final RestClient restClient = getRestClient(); | ||
|
||
final Response listResponse = restClient.performRequest(new Request("GET", "/_dangling")); | ||
assertOK(listResponse); | ||
|
||
final XContentTestUtils.JsonMapView mapView = createJsonMapView(listResponse.getEntity().getContent()); | ||
|
||
assertThat(mapView.get("_nodes.total"), equalTo(3)); | ||
assertThat(mapView.get("_nodes.successful"), equalTo(3)); | ||
assertThat(mapView.get("_nodes.failed"), equalTo(0)); | ||
|
||
List<Object> indices = mapView.get("dangling_indices"); | ||
assertThat(indices, hasSize(1)); | ||
|
||
assertThat(mapView.get("dangling_indices.0.index_name"), equalTo(INDEX_NAME)); | ||
assertThat(mapView.get("dangling_indices.0.index_uuid"), equalTo(danglingIndexDetails.indexToUUID.get(INDEX_NAME))); | ||
assertThat(mapView.get("dangling_indices.0.creation_date_millis"), instanceOf(Long.class)); | ||
assertThat(mapView.get("dangling_indices.0.node_ids.0"), equalTo(stoppedNodeId)); | ||
} | ||
|
||
/** | ||
* Check that dangling indices can be imported. | ||
*/ | ||
public void testDanglingIndicesCanBeImported() throws Exception { | ||
internalCluster().setBootstrapMasterNodeIndex(1); | ||
internalCluster().startNodes(3, buildSettings(0)); | ||
|
||
createDanglingIndices(INDEX_NAME); | ||
|
||
final RestClient restClient = getRestClient(); | ||
|
||
final List<String> danglingIndexIds = listDanglingIndexIds(); | ||
assertThat(danglingIndexIds, hasSize(1)); | ||
|
||
final Request importRequest = new Request("POST", "/_dangling/" + danglingIndexIds.get(0)); | ||
importRequest.addParameter("accept_data_loss", "true"); | ||
// Ensure this parameter is accepted | ||
importRequest.addParameter("timeout", "20s"); | ||
importRequest.addParameter("master_timeout", "20s"); | ||
final Response importResponse = restClient.performRequest(importRequest); | ||
assertThat(importResponse.getStatusLine().getStatusCode(), equalTo(ACCEPTED.getStatus())); | ||
|
||
final XContentTestUtils.JsonMapView mapView = createJsonMapView(importResponse.getEntity().getContent()); | ||
assertThat(mapView.get("acknowledged"), equalTo(true)); | ||
|
||
assertTrue("Expected dangling index " + INDEX_NAME + " to be recovered", indexExists(INDEX_NAME)); | ||
} | ||
|
||
/** | ||
* Check that dangling indices can be deleted. Since this requires that | ||
* we add an entry to the index graveyard, the graveyard size must be | ||
* greater than 1. To test deletes, we set the index graveyard size to | ||
* 1, then create two indices and delete them both while one node in | ||
* the cluster is stopped. The deletion of the second pushes the deletion | ||
* of the first out of the graveyard. When the stopped node is resumed, | ||
* only the second index will be found into the graveyard and the the | ||
* other will be considered dangling, and can therefore be listed and | ||
* deleted through the API | ||
*/ | ||
public void testDanglingIndicesCanBeDeleted() throws Exception { | ||
internalCluster().setBootstrapMasterNodeIndex(1); | ||
internalCluster().startNodes(3, buildSettings(1)); | ||
|
||
createDanglingIndices(INDEX_NAME, OTHER_INDEX_NAME); | ||
|
||
final RestClient restClient = getRestClient(); | ||
|
||
final List<String> danglingIndexIds = listDanglingIndexIds(); | ||
assertThat(danglingIndexIds, hasSize(1)); | ||
|
||
final Request deleteRequest = new Request("DELETE", "/_dangling/" + danglingIndexIds.get(0)); | ||
deleteRequest.addParameter("accept_data_loss", "true"); | ||
// Ensure these parameters is accepted | ||
deleteRequest.addParameter("timeout", "20s"); | ||
deleteRequest.addParameter("master_timeout", "20s"); | ||
final Response deleteResponse = restClient.performRequest(deleteRequest); | ||
assertThat(deleteResponse.getStatusLine().getStatusCode(), equalTo(ACCEPTED.getStatus())); | ||
|
||
final XContentTestUtils.JsonMapView mapView = createJsonMapView(deleteResponse.getEntity().getContent()); | ||
assertThat(mapView.get("acknowledged"), equalTo(true)); | ||
|
||
assertBusy(() -> assertThat("Expected dangling index to be deleted", listDanglingIndexIds(), hasSize(0))); | ||

@@ -0,0 +1,39 @@ | ||
{ | ||
"dangling_indices.delete": { | ||
"documentation": { | ||
"url": "https://www.elastic.co/guide/en/elasticsearch/reference/master/modules-gateway-dangling-indices.html", | ||
"description": "Deletes the specified dangling index" | ||
}, | ||
"stability": "stable", | ||
"url": { | ||
"paths": [ | ||
{ | ||
"path": "/_dangling/{index_uuid}", | ||
"methods": [ | ||
"DELETE" | ||
], | ||
"parts": { | ||
"index_uuid": { | ||
"type": "string", | ||
"description": "The UUID of the dangling index" | ||
} | ||
} | ||
} | ||
] | ||
}, | ||
"params": { | ||
"accept_data_loss": { | ||
"type": "boolean", | ||
"description": "Must be set to true in order to delete the dangling index" | ||
}, | ||
"timeout": { | ||
"type": "time", | ||
"description": "Explicit operation timeout" | ||
}, | ||
"master_timeout": { | ||
"type": "time", | ||
"description": "Specify timeout for connection to master" | ||
} | ||
} | ||
} | ||
} |
